BPS Seeks Pharmacists to Serve on 14 Specialty Councils with Terms Beginning in 2027

Washington D.C. – The Board of Pharmacy Specialties (BPS) issues a call for applications for pharmacists to serve on one of 14 BPS Specialty Councils for a three-year term beginning in January 2027. A minimum of 40 and a maximum of 61 total council positions are available.

(Application Deadline Extended to April 30, 2026 for BCNSP and BCTXP)

Prior to submitting the application, carefully review and consider the qualifications, position duties, responsibilities, and required time commitment outlined in the Call for Applications Information Booklet and all applicable BPS policies (found on this webpage).

BPS Specialty Councils are responsible for:

  • Developing standards and requirements for certification and recertification of pharmacists in the specialty area for approval by the BPS Board of Directors;
  • Participating in the examination development process by reviewing and approving examination items and assembled forms of the certification examination; and
  • Reviewing and approving professional development programs for the recertification of pharmacist specialists.

About the Board of Pharmacy Specialties
The Board of Pharmacy Specialties (BPS) was established in 1976 as an autonomous division of the American Pharmacists Association (APhA). The mission of BPS is to improve patient care by positioning BPS Board-Certified Pharmacist Specialists as integral members of interprofessional healthcare teams, through recognition and promotion of specialized training, knowledge, and skills for pharmacists in the United States and internationally. Board certification is a recognized credential for determining which pharmacists are qualified to contribute at advanced practice levels given the rigorous standards mandated by BPS board certification and recertification. As of the end of 2025, BPS recognized more than 63,400 pharmacist certifications across 16 specialties.
